Output 5bebf5e91d767174c656237f7d3183ce8e7ac22fadd887c1a7d3fedb986f056f:3

value
38020577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4a979c8594db411ceacec8aa5fb02d20263b25ee OP_EQUAL
address
MEhZrmgwbhfBXLR4Qkzs2cBAkYjsbhdJYm
transaction
5bebf5e91d767174c656237f7d3183ce8e7ac22fadd887c1a7d3fedb986f056f
spent
true